Bare Die Data Sheet: SiSA4080


The SiSA4080 high-voltage current sense amplifier provides 4.5V - 76V range for both supply & common mode voltages. Simple operation via use of the monitored voltage as the supply enables high precision & stability across the full temperature range.
This bare die is produced using SOI (Silicon-On-Insulator) technology to deliver very high stability over temperature, industry smallest die size and higher frequency capability. The device is an improved replacement for MAX4080 or LMP8480.
Features:
  • Industry smallest form factor
  • Power supply range: 4.5V to 76V
  • Input common-mode range: 4.5V to 76V
  • Unidirectional ISENSE
  • Fixed Gain: 60 V/V
  • Gain accuracy: 0.1%
  • High precision over wide temperature range
  • Offset Voltage: 100µV
  • Input Bias Current: 5µA
  • Bandwidth: 270 kHz minimum
  • Quiescent Current: 75µA
  • PSRR (DC): 122dB
  • CMRR (DC): 124dB
